SERE 100.2 Level A SERE Education and Training in Support of the Code of Conduct (Military--Pre Test) Which evasion aids can assist you with making contact with the local population? - Correct answer-~Cultural Smart Cards ~Pointee-Talkee When are personnel ALWAYS authorized to escape? - Correct answer-When in physical or mortal danger The Evasion Plan of Action (EPA) provides recovery forces the following information should you become isolated. - Correct answer-~Your evasion intentions and key recovery information ~Ensure you detail the factors concerning the methods and procedures you intend to use to communicate with recovery forces ~It helps them to anticipate your actions and intentions should you become isolated The Code of Conduct is your moral guide from isolation to captivity resolution. - Correct answer-True As part of your resistance posture you should portray ______ at all times. - Correct answer-innocence What should you do during USG negotiations for your release? - Correct answer-~Have faith in the USG ~Maintain your honor and communicate your innocence ~Remain professional and avoid exploitation What are some methods to purify water? - Correct answer-~Purifying with a commercial micro filter ~Chemically treating water with chlorine or iodine ~Boiling vigorously for at least one minute The weakened state of the captives' ____________reduces their capacity to collectively resist adversary exploitation efforts. Acceptance of special favors also provides an opening for an adversary's future exploitation efforts against you. - Correct answerorganization You should limit your communication with the captor to which of the following? - Correct answer-~Identify yourself ~Address health and welfare concerns ~Ask to be returned to U.S. control ~Provide the innocent circumstances leading to capture During a hole-up what is your primary concern? - Correct answer-Security Selecting a signaling site and putting your signal in a suitable location is critical. A signaling site is defined as any site, based on your situation that enhances signaling efforts and the likelihood for the signal to be detected by friendly forces. What is a signaling site criterion? - Correct answer-~Recovery possible from/near site ~Sufficient materials for signal construction ~Site hidden from potential enemy observation and ground fire In the event of isolation during operations other than war, the reasons to delay contact with legitimate authorities include. - Correct answer-~Gain situational awareness ~Contact friendly forces Leaving evidence of your presence supports U.S. Government effort to locate, identify and recover you. - Correct answer-True To which article of the Code of Conduct does the following statement refer? If captured I will continue to resist by all means available. I will make every effort to escape and aid others to escape. I will accept neither parole nor special favors from the enemy. - Correct answer-Article III Identify steps in building a fire. - Correct answer-~Prepare adequate amounts of tinder, kindling, and fuel ~ Carefully place small, dry kindling over the burning tinder ~Use a platform Upon your release, a DoD Public Affairs Officer (PAO) will be available to help you. Their goal is to_______________________________________. - Correct answer- ~help you regain control over your life ~coordinate your interactions with the media To which article of the Code of Conduct does the following statement refer? When questioned, should I become a prisoner of war, I am required to give name, rank, service number and date of birth. I will evade answering further questions to the utmost of my ability. I will make no oral or written statements disloyal to my country and its allies or harmful to their cause. - Correct answer-Article V You should attempt to provide proof of life during any audio or video recording or written documents? - Correct answer-True The three basic food sources during isolation are packed rations, animals and insects, and plants. - Correct answer-True Resistance is a BATTLE OF WITS with your captor. - Correct answer-False When providing proof of life what information should you include? - Correct answer-~A verifiable date ~You and your fellow captives' identities ~Your health and welfare What are the goals of using a disguise? - Correct answer-~Pass initial scrutiny ~Prevent recognition Limiting the amount of personal information available to others includes reducing your ______________ footprint, and personal information items not required for your operational mission such as credit cards and other identifiable items in your wallet or purse. - Correct answer-social media The two types of reporting isolating events are observer-reported and media reporting. - Correct answer-False An effective memory tool that can assist you with using situational awareness during an isolating event is the acronym PAID-E, which stands for perceive, ______________, interpret, decide, and execute. - Correct answer-analyze Should your captors provide an opportunity to communicate using written, oral, or video means, you should: - Correct answer-Provide proof of life During a direct action recovery, you should pick up a weapon and assist the recovery team. - Correct answer-False The Code of Conduct is a ____________ for military members when isolated or held against their will by entities hostile to the U.S. - Correct answer-moral guide Unlike a wartime situation, where the senior ranking member takes command of all prisoners, in a hostage situation, the most capable member must take command to ensure survivability. - Correct answer-False What evasion aid is tailored to cover an individual operational area, combining standard navigation charts and maps with evasion and survival information? - Correct answerEvasion chart Identify some posture and resistance constants of an effective resistance posture. - Correct answer-~Bounce back ~Control emotions ~Stall What are some de-escalation strategies personnel can use to discourage captor violence? - Correct answer-~Be conscious of your body language ~Maintain a low profile Tactical hand-held radio transceivers, cell phones, satellite phones, and personal locator beacons (PLBs) are devices you could use for electronic communication. - Correct answer-True Actions to take when capture is imminent include. - Correct answer-~Try to retain your personal cell phone ~Sanitize personal or sensitive materials ~Leave evidence of presence at capture point Which of the following are used to control bleeding? - Correct answer-~Elevate and immobilize ~Use a tourniquet ~Apply direct pressure Continuously learning about your captivity environment and the captor is known as ___________________. - Correct answer-situational awareness Identify elements of Article II of the Code of Conduct. - Correct answer-~Military members are never authorized to surrender
